مع تزايد نطاق تطبيقات البلوكشين، تواجه الشبكة الرئيسية للإيثريوم ارتفاعاً متصاعداً في رسوم المعاملات وازدحاماً في الشبكة. وقد أصبحت حلول التوسع من الطبقة 2 مساراً حاسماً لتحسين أداء البلوكشين، حيث تبرز تقنية رول أب كأحد أبرز بنى التوسع. إلا أن بناء شبكة رول أب جديدة لا يزال يتطلب تطويراً معقداً وصيانة وترقيات، مما يرفع حاجز الابتكار في البنية الأساسية للبلوكشين.
في هذا السياق، ظهر OP Stack كإطار تطوير معياري. وبصفته عنصراً محورياً في البنية الأساسية لنظام Optimism، يمنح OP Stack المطورين مكونات موحدة وهندسة مفتوحة، مما يجعل بناء شبكات الطبقة 2 أكثر كفاءة.
OP Stack هو إطار تطوير بلوكشين معياري مفتوح المصدر أطلقته Optimism، يهدف إلى مساعدة المطورين في بناء شبكات الطبقة 2 المتوافقة مع الإيثريوم.
على عكس البلوكشينات التقليدية التي تستلزم إعادة تصميم كاملة من الصفر، يقدم OP Stack مجموعة من المكونات الموحدة، مما يمكّن المطورين من إنشاء شبكات رول أب متوافقة مع آلة الإيثريوم الافتراضية (EVM) بسرعة.
في جوهره، OP Stack ليس بلوكشيناً قائماً بذاته، بل مجموعة أدوات لبناء البلوكشينات. يمكن لفرق التطوير اختيار ودمج وحدات مختلفة وفق احتياجاتها، مما ينشئ شبكات طبقة 2 بعلامات تجارية مستقلة وأنظمة حوكمة ونماذج اقتصادية خاصة بها.
OP Mainnet نفسه هو إحدى الشبكات المبنية على OP Stack.
يعتمد OP Stack على تصميم متعدد الطبقات، حيث تؤدي كل وحدة وظائف محددة.
تتعامل طبقة التنفيذ مع معاملات المستخدمين وتنفيذ العقود الذكية. تعمل عقود Solidity وتطبيقات EVM التي يعرفها المطورون بشكل أساسي على هذه الطبقة، مما يعني أن الغالبية العظمى من تطبيقات الإيثريوم يمكن نقلها مباشرة إلى الشبكات القائمة على OP Stack.
تدير طبقة التسوية التأكيد النهائي للمعاملات. حالياً، تستخدم معظم شبكات OP Stack الإيثريوم كطبقة تسوية، مما يضمن الأمان النهائي عبر الشبكة الرئيسية للإيثريوم.
تستقبل طبقة التسلسل معاملات المستخدمين وترتبها. يقوم المُسلسِل (Sequencer) بتجميع عدد كبير من المعاملات وإرسالها إلى الطبقة 1، مما يقلل تكاليف المعاملات ويعزز كفاءة المعالجة.
تخزن طبقة توفر البيانات معلومات المعاملات. ومن خلال تخزين بيانات المعاملات بشكل علني، يمكن للمشاركين في الشبكة التحقق من تغييرات الحالة وإجراء عمليات تدقيق مستقلة.
تتعامل طبقة الحوكمة مع ترقيات البروتوكول، وتعديلات المعلمات، وإدارة النظام البيئي. يمكن للشبكات المختلفة القائمة على OP Stack اعتماد آليات حوكمة مستقلة أو المشاركة في حوكمة تعاونية أوسع ضمن السوبرتشين.
أحد أهداف تصميم OP Stack هو توفير بنية تحتية موحدة لشبكات رول أب.
بعد أن يبدأ المستخدم معاملة، يقوم المُسلسِل بترتيبها وتنفيذها، مما يولد بيانات حالة جديدة. ثم تُضغط هذه البيانات وتُرسل إلى الإيثريوم للتخزين والتسوية.
خلال هذه العملية، يقدم المستخدمون المعاملات، وينفذها المُسلسِل، وتُولد تحديثات الحالة، وتُرفع بيانات رول أب إلى الإيثريوم، ويُكتمل التأكيد النهائي.
يرث هذا النموذج أمان الإيثريوم مع تقليل تكاليف التنفيذ على السلسلة بشكل كبير. ونتيجة لذلك، يُنظر إلى OP Stack على نطاق واسع كبنية تحتية أساسية لبناء شبكات التجميع المتفائل.

مع ظهور البلوكشينات المعيارية، دخلت عدة أطر تطوير إلى السوق.
يُستخدم Cosmos SDK بشكل أساسي لبناء بلوكشينات سيادية مستقلة. عادةً ما تمتلك الشبكات التي تستخدم Cosmos SDK مجموعة مُدقِّقين خاصة بها وآلية إجماع مستقلة، بينما تعتمد شبكات OP Stack عادةً على الإيثريوم للتسوية النهائية والأمان.
يدعم Polygon CDK المطورين في إنشاء شبكات طبقة 2 تعتمد على إثباتات المعرفة الصفرية (ZK Proof). في المقابل، يُبنى OP Stack حالياً بشكل أساسي حول بنية التجميع المتفائل.
يسمح Arbitrum Orbit أيضاً للمطورين بإنشاء شبكات طبقة 2 أو طبقة 3 مخصصة. يركز كلاهما على التوسع الموحد، لكن OP Stack يضع تركيزاً أكبر على التعاون الموحد وآليات الترقية المشتركة ضمن نظام السوبرتشين.
| البُعد | OP Stack | Cosmos SDK | Polygon CDK | Arbitrum Orbit |
|---|---|---|---|---|
| التمركز الأساسي | إطار للطبقة 2 | إطار للسلسلة السيادية | إطار لـ ZK Rollup | إطار رول أب |
| مصدر الأمان | الإيثريوم | المُدقّقون الخاصون | الإيثريوم | الإيثريوم |
| مستوى المعيارية | عالٍ | عالٍ | عالٍ | عالٍ |
| التعاون في السوبرتشين | مدعوم | غير قابل للتطبيق | دعم جزئي | دعم جزئي |
| التوافق مع EVM | دعم أصلي | اختياري | دعم أصلي | دعم أصلي |
OP Stack هو الأساس التقني للسوبرتشين.
السوبرتشين ليس بلوكشيناً واحداً، بل نظام بيئي تعاوني يتكون من شبكات متعددة تتبنى معيار OP Stack.
نظراً لأن جميع السلاسل الأعضاء تشترك في نفس الإطار التقني، يمكنها تحقيق آلية ترقية موحدة، وأدوات تطوير مشتركة، وتفاعلات موحدة عبر السلاسل، وتوافق أعلى في النظام البيئي.
هذا النموذج يشبه معايير البروتوكول المفتوح على الإنترنت. تعمل مواقع الويب المختلفة بشكل مستقل لكنها تستطيع التواصل البيني عبر بروتوكولات موحدة. يوفر OP Stack هذا الأساس الموحد للسوبرتشين.
أصبح OP Stack واحداً من أكثر أطر تطوير الطبقة 2 انتشاراً.


شبكة الطبقة 2 التي تديرها Optimism رسمياً.
شبكة طبقة 2 أطلقتها Coinbase، وهي مكون رئيسي في نظام السوبرتشين.
شبكة بلوكشين أطلقها مشروع World، مبنية على OP Stack.
شبكة طبقة 2 أطلقتها Kraken، مبنية أيضاً على بنية OP Stack.
مع انضمام المزيد من المشاريع إلى السوبرتشين، يستمر تأثير النظام البيئي لـ OP Stack في التوسع.
رغم التطور السريع، لا يزال OP Stack يواجه عدة تحديات.
مساحة البلوكشين المعيارية شديدة التنافسية، حيث تتنافس أطر مثل Polygon CDK و Arbitrum Orbit و zkSync Hyperchains على موارد المطورين.
في الوقت نفسه، لا تزال مشاكل تجزئة السيولة وتجارب المستخدم غير المتسقة قائمة عبر شبكات الطبقة 2 المختلفة.
مع توسع السوبرتشين، سيصبح تحقيق التنسيق عبر السلاسل في الحوكمة، والترقيات الموحدة، والتوازن البيئي قضايا مهمة طويلة الأجل تستوجب المعالجة.
OP Stack هو إطار تطوير بلوكشين معياري أطلقته Optimism، يستخدم مكونات موحدة لمساعدة المطورين على بناء شبكات طبقة 2 متوافقة مع الإيثريوم بسرعة. تشمل بنيته الأساسية طبقة التنفيذ، وطبقة التسوية، وطبقة التسلسل، وطبقة توفر البيانات، وطبقة الحوكمة، مما يحقق المعيارية والتوحيد في تطوير شبكات رول أب.
كأساس تقني لنظام السوبرتشين البيئي، تبنّت OP Stack مشاريع متعددة، بما في ذلك OP Mainnet و Base و World Chain و Ink. ومع تحول البلوكشين المعياري إلى اتجاه صناعي، يقود OP Stack شبكات الطبقة 2 نحو التطور من حلول توسع فردية إلى أنظمة بيئية تعاونية مفتوحة.
Optimism هو اسم شبكة طبقة 2 ونظام بيئي، بينما OP Stack هو إطار التطوير المعياري الذي أطلقته Optimism. الشبكة الرئيسية لـ Optimism نفسها مبنية أيضاً على OP Stack.
لا. يمكن لأي فريق تطوير استخدام OP Stack لإنشاء شبكة الطبقة 2 الخاصة به. مشاريع مثل Base و World Chain و Ink جميعها مبنية على OP Stack.
التصميم المعياري يسمح بتحسين وترقية الطبقات الوظيفية المختلفة بشكل مستقل، مما يعزز قابلية التوسع ويقلل من تعقيد بناء وصيانة شبكات البلوكشين.
السوبرتشين هو نظام بيئي تعاوني يتكون من شبكات متعددة تستخدم OP Stack، بينما OP Stack هو الإطار التقني الأساسي الذي يشغّل هذه الشبكات.





